The Artist’s Guide to Sourcing Art Materials from Nature

Sustainability is essential, and plenty of artists look to nature not just for inspiration, but in addition as a useful resource for his or her artwork supplies. Sourcing artwork supplies from the pure world deepens one’s reference to the inventive course of and encourages an eco-friendly method to artwork.

Get Began With Moral Harvesting

Earlier than accumulating something from nature, you need to concentrate on native legal guidelines and pointers on foraging. Many parks and reserves have guidelines about accumulating pure supplies, so take a while to analysis and make sure you don’t disrupt the ecosystem.

In conservation areas particularly, it’s essential to take solely what you want. When gathering stones, vegetation or different pure gadgets, goal to depart the extra delicate areas undisturbed. Keep in mind to depart any areas you go to as you discover them, making certain to not litter or disturb the pure surroundings. You too can take into account the season when planning to gather supplies. For instance, gathering fallen leaves in autumn or naturally shed bark in spring can reduce your environmental influence.

Texture Artwork Supplies

Incorporating textures into your artwork is enjoyable and efficient. Sand, stones and clay add an natural texture when blended with paint or used as a base. For instance, you may use positive sand or crushed stones to convey a gritty texture to your work.

Equally, skinny layers of bark could make gorgeous, textured backgrounds, whereas driftwood or sticks may be distinctive, pure canvas bases. Pressed leaves and flowers can add coloration and texture to mixed-media items. You possibly can gather and press leaves which have fallen naturally, which brings seasonal colours and shapes to your artwork with out harming nature.

Create Pure Colours

Some of the thrilling elements of working with nature is experimenting with pure pigments. As an illustration, yow will discover earth pigments in varied soils and clays. By gathering stones, rocks or soil of various colours, you possibly can crush and grind these supplies to make stunning, earthy tones.

For instance, the inventive duo, Chalk Plaster, created a hanging scagliola pedestal desk that includes a swirling combine of sunshine and darkish tones. The distinctive pigments come from two centuries’ price of Edinburgh soot collected from the historic dome of Common Register Home. The lighter tone was sourced from the lime plasterwork utilized to the dome in 1785.

Plant-based dyes additionally supply a variety of hues. Turmeric can produce a vibrant yellow, beetroot a gentle pink or pink and spinach leaves a lush inexperienced. To make plant dyes, steep the plant in scorching water to extract the colour and add a pure stabilizing agent to protect the pigment for future use.

Create Instruments From Nature

Go a step additional and create your personal instruments from pure supplies to open up distinctive prospects in your artwork. You possibly can craft brushes from sticks, pine needles, feathers or grasses to create completely different stroke textures and results. You should utilize sharpened sticks, seashells and small stones as styluses or carving instruments for clay or gentle surfaces.

If you happen to’re in a location the place it’s secure to take action, you can also make your personal charcoal by partially burning dry sticks or branches. Selfmade charcoal presents a deep, wealthy black pigment excellent for drawing and shading.

Experiment With Natural Binders and Mediums

Working with pure binders can change the feel and really feel of your pigments in distinctive methods. One of many oldest strategies is utilizing egg yolk to create egg tempera, a clean, creamy paint artists have favored for hundreds of years. Be conscious, although, as this medium is perishable and requires cautious storage.

Honey and wax are different natural choices, lending a clean, shiny high quality to pigments. Beeswax, specifically, is right for encaustic artwork, because it’s melted and blended with pigment to create vibrant, layered items. For oil-based work, you possibly can mix linseed oil, walnut oil and even olive oil with pure pigments. Nevertheless, be aware that these oils require longer drying instances.

Construct and Put together Pure Canvases

If you happen to’re on the lookout for a substitute for standard canvases, pure supplies supply a number of prospects. As an illustration, wooden panels make sturdy bases for portray or carving. Sand the floor properly and seal it to create a clean basis. Be conscious when selecting wooden, as humidity and moisture ranges may cause it to warp or crack over time.

For a extra experimental method, create handmade paper from plant fibers like bark or leaves. This paper brings its personal distinctive textures to your paintings. Painted stones make sturdy, moveable items and work properly for small work or mandalas.

Protect Your Artwork Naturally

As you’re employed with pure supplies, think about using pure fixatives to guard your completed items. Easy fixatives made out of elements like gum arabic or milk protein casein assist bind pigments to surfaces, protecting your work intact over time. Beeswax and plant-based resins additionally function wonderful preservatives for artwork on wooden or stone, making a waterproof layer that forestalls growing older and deterioration.

Embrace Nature in Your Artwork

Working with pure artwork supplies is a slower, extra intentional inventive course of, nevertheless it permits for a deeper reference to the inventive journey. Whether or not you paint with earth pigments, craft textures from uncooked components or draw inspiration from natural patterns, nature’s assets supply infinite inventive prospects.
